LOBSTER NEWBURG Recipe
This is another recipe from the old McCalls Cookbooks and recipe club.. 1970 ERA, It is WONDERFUL --SINFUL

Ingredients
  • 1/4 cup REAL butter
  • 2 tablespoons flour
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on nutmeg... I like less
  • 1/2 teaspoon paprika
  • 1 cup HEAVY cream
  • 3 egg yolks, slightly beaten
  • 2 cups coarsley chopped boiled lobster... I have used grilled also.
  • 2 tablespoon GOOD DRINKING sherry
  • 3 cups cooked white rice

Directions
  1. Melt butter in top of double boiler, over direct heat.
  2. Remove from heat
  3. Stir in slour to make smooth mixture
  4. Add salt, nutmeg and paprika
  5. Gradually stir in cream
  6. bring to boiling, stirring
  7. Reduce heat and simmer while stirring 3 minutes longer
  8. Stir a little of hot mixture into eggs to temper, then pour all back into top of double boiler.
  9. Add lobstr, and cook over hot water stirring until mixture is thinened and lobster is hot... about 10 minutes..DO NOT BOIL
  10. Stir in sherry. Serve over rice..
